Week 2: Props and State

This week we'll be going over how to pass information between components. We will learn how props work and introduce ourselves to our first React Hook, useState!

We will also cover some JSX knowledge left out of last week: event handling and how to use the JavaScript.map() array method with JSX. By learning these items now, we can apply our new knowledge immediately!

Through these new concepts a component will be able to update information within its parent. Specifically, it can update the parent's state. We'll also go over how a component can update its siblings' information through the siblings' props.

Objective:

  • Introduce props and state
  • Show how we can update a parent's state through its child
  • Show how a child can update its siblings props
  • Go over event handling and using `.map()'

Homework:

Create a video player to serve as practice for updating sibling props
